رضع
Root entry · 1 derived lemma3 راضعهُ ذ , (Msb, TA,) inf. n. مُرَاضَعَةٌ and رِضَاعٌ (Msb, K, TA) and also رِضَاعَةٌ, (Msb,) [but this last is anomalous, and, if correct, is probably a simple subst.,] He sucked with him; or had him sucking with him; (Msb, * K, * TA;) he had him as his رَضِيع [or foster-brother ]. (Msb.) ― -b2- [Hence,] بَيْنَهُمَا رِضَاعُ الكَأْسِ (tropical:) [ Between them two is the sipping of the wine-cup, or cup of wine ]. (TA.) ― -b3- مُرَاضَعَةٌ also signifies An infant's sucking the breast of his mother while she has a child in her belly. (K.) -A2- راضع ا@بْنَهُ He gave, or delivered, his son to the woman who should suckle him. (S, K.) [See also 4.]
